Noun
- 1 Something brewed. countable, uncountable
"[…] Mad brewage set to work / Their brains, no doubt, like galley-slaves the Turk / Pits for his pastime, Christians against Jews."
- 2 drink made by steeping and boiling and fermenting rather than distilling wordnet

Etymology
From brew + -age.
